Public Elementary Schools Minority Statistics in Virgin Islands

Virgin Islands public elementary schools are composed of approximately average 98% minority students (2025).
The public elementary schools in Virgin Islands with the highest percentage of minority students are listed below.
% Minority Range: 93% 100% Avg. % Minority: 98%
